expertboxing Hi, do you have advice for what length wraps I should get? I train kickboxing twice a week just for general fitness (not competing or anything). My wrists, thumb & pinky hurt after sessions (especially with upper cuts!) so was advised wraps. I'm petite, about 1.5m tall 🙈 so figured 1.5m wraps would be more than enough, but I've run out of wrap following this video. 😕 Do you *have* to go round 3 times at the wrist etc? Thank you! Great video!
@@fp7770 I'm very late and I'm sure you have had instruction already, but all of the wrap patterns are necessary up until 2:00. Wrapping the wrist is just as important as wrapping the knuckles, and if your wraps cant accommodate the complete pattern then you need to up scale them. Better to chip in for better suited gear, than to experience the pain (and potential injury) of a crumpled wrist.

expertboxing hey man I don't have enough tape for running those 3 last ones around the knuckles, after those 3x's around the fingers, I got limited wrap left, how do you think I should close the wrap around my hand? (with one roll after 3x's)
Christopher Tom you only have to do it 1 time around the fingers.
Christopher Tom Im with exactly the same problem xD
Christopher Tom If your hand is too big or you bought a shorter hand wrap, try to buy the 180" hand wrap. Lessen the thumb padding and wrist padding too. Don't follow every rule in the book, just feel that your hand , knuckles got enough protection should be okay.
